PROCEDURE

实验过程

A mixture of 40 parts of 1-[(2,4-difluorophenyl)thioxomethyl]-4-(phenylmethyl)piperazine, 144 parts of 1-butanol, 13 parts of hydrazine monohydrate and 24 parts of acetic acid was stirred overnight at reflux temperature. After cooling, 50 parts of sodium carbonate were added and stirring was continued for 3 hours at reflux temperature. The reaction mixture was cooled until room temperature and water and methylbenzene were added. After stirring for 15 minutes, the separated organic layer was dried, filtered and evaporated. The residue was purified by column chromatography over silica gel using a mixture of trichloromethane and methanol (92:8 by volume) as eluent. The pure fractions were collected and the eluent was evaporated. The residue was crystallized from acetonitrile. The product was filtered off and dried, yielding 12 parts (32.2%) of 6-fluoro-3-[4-(phenylmethyl)piperazinyl]-1H-indazole; mp. 162.0° C. (int. 7).
